Add serde_utils module with quoted u64 support (#1588)
## Proposed Changes This is an extraction of the quoted int code from #1569, that I've come to rely on for #1544. It allows us to parse integers from serde strings in YAML, JSON, etc. The main differences from the code in Paul's original PR are: * Added a submodule that makes quoting mandatory (`require_quotes`). * Decoding is generic over the type `T` being decoded. You can use `#[serde(with = "serde_utils::quoted_u64::require_quotes")]` on `Epoch` and `Slot` fields (this is what I do in my slashing protection PR). I've turned on quoting for `Epoch` and `Slot` in this PR, but will leave the other `types` changes to you Paul. I opted to put everything in the `conseus/serde_utils` module so that BLS can use it without a circular dependency. In future when we want to publish `types` I think we could publish `serde_utils` as `lighthouse_serde_utils` or something. Open to other ideas on this front too.
